description Product Description

Used extensively in organic synthesis as a Grignard reagent, it facilitates the formation of carbon-carbon bonds, making it valuable in the production of complex organic molecules. It is particularly useful in the synthesis of pharmaceuticals, where it introduces methoxyphenyl groups into target compounds. Additionally, it plays a role in the development of agrochemicals and fine chemicals, enabling the creation of compounds with specific biological activities. Its reactivity with carbonyl compounds, such as aldehydes and ketones, allows for the preparation of alcohols and other derivatives, which are essential intermediates in various chemical processes.
